Do not supply a flow rate of 8 L/min or more which can break the facility water piping. 3. Appropriate range of the flow rate of the fa-cility water is 0.8 to 1.3 gpm (3 to 5 L/min). Flow rate higher than this range will not slightly affect the cool-ing and heating capacity. However, a flow rate below 0.8gpm (3 L/min) will reduce the cooling and heating capacity significantly. 3.
